The journey from Garchumuk to Mumbai covers about 2000 km. Rail is the most practical mode, with connections via Howrah. The route takes you through the heart of central India. Expect a travel time of 26 to 30 hours by rail. Mumbai is the financial capital of India and a major cultural hub. Plan your travel during the cooler months for a comfortable experience.

Total Distance: 2000 km by road, 1700 km straight-line.
